【科研论文】杨涛副教授在《Computers & Industrial Engineering》期刊发表研究论文

2025年09月22日
阅读:

【论文信息】

Yang T, Jiang F, & Su JF*. (通讯作者). A service composition optimization approach for cloud manufacturing based on the dual-layer coupled network and IPSO algorithm[J].Computers & Industrial Engineering(中科院SCI二区TOP期刊). 2025,210:111529. https://doi.org/10.1016/j.cie.2025.111529.

【作者信息】

第一作者:杨涛,博士、副教授、硕士生导师,研究方向:客户协同创新管理、商业模式创新、工业工程与管理;

第二作者:蒋芳,2023级企业管理硕士研究生,研究方向:智能制造与网络协同制造;

通讯作者:苏加福,博士、教授、研究生导师,研究方向:多属性决策理论与方法、协同创新复杂系统管、创新网络知识管理。

【基金支持】

国家自然科学青年基金(71701027)、重庆市教委人文社会科学研究项目(25SKGH117)和重庆市研究生科研创新项目(CYS240543)

【论文摘要】

In the complex and dynamic domain of cloud manufacturing (CMfg), effective service integration—balancing cost minimization, quality optimization, and efficiency maximization—is crucial for platform stability and business scalability. The heterogeneous and uncertain nature of manufacturing resources, coupled with intricate interactions among CMfg entities, presents significant challenges to optimizing service composition. This paper proposes a novel optimization approach that integrates a dual-layer coupled network model with an improved particle swarm optimization (IPSO) algorithm. First, a dual-layer coupled network is constructed to model the relationships between service providers and service demanders. Second, based on topology analysis, a weighted sum of node centrality metrics in the provider layer is utilized for initial screening. Third, a multi-objective optimization model is formulated and solved using the IPSO algorithm. IPSO enhancement entails dynamic adjustment of the inertia weight and learning factors, thereby improving the global search performance and local optimization accuracy. The effectiveness, robustness, and superiority of the proposed algorithm are demonstrated through a comprehensive case study, sensitivity analysis, and comparative evaluation against benchmark algorithms.
